Trajan Langdon-
won the 2006 and 2008 Euroleague with CSKA Moscow...named the 2008 Euroleague Final MVP...named to the 2005-06 All-Euroleague Second Team...named to the 2006-07 and 2007-08 All-Euroleague First Team...named the 2005-06 Euroleague April MVP...won the 2002-03 Italian National Championship with Benetton Basket Treviso…won the 2003-04 Turkish National Championship with Efes Pilsen Istanbul…won the 2005-06, 2006-07 and 2007-08 Russian National Championship with CSKA Moscow…won the 2003 Italian National Cup with Benetton Basket Treviso…won the 2006 and 2007 Russian National Cup with CSKA Moscow…won the 2002 Italian SuperCup with Benetton Basket Treviso…named to the 1997, 1998 and 1999 ACC 1st Team…named to the 1999 1st Team All-American…has been member of the US U-18 National Team…played at the 1995 World U-18 Championship…member of the US National Team…won the bronze medal at the 1998 World Championship. Khalid El Ahmin- El-Amin signed with a team in France in January 2002. He then joined Maccabi Ironi Israel in November 2002. He joined a team in the Turkish league in August 2003. Dominating the league for two seasons, El-Amin was second in scoring (20.9) and third in assists (5.2) in his first season. In 2005, he led the league in assists and averaged 20.4 points a game. He was named MVP of the Turkish League All-Star Game in 2005 and was a member of the World Team at the 2005 FIBA Europe All-Star Game. In June 2005, he started his first season with Azovmash Mariupol of the Ukraine Superleague. Azovmash won the 2006 Ukrainian Championship, and El-Amin was named the MVP of both the regular season and playoffs. In August 2007, he started his first season with Türk Telekom B.K. of the Turkish basketball league. Harold Miner- As of early 2007, Miner has settled near Vegas and was reportedly an active real estate investor. He was married and had one daughter. Since his retirement from basketball, he had been disinclined to give interviews or make public appearances. |
